PARAPHERNALIA


Meaning of PARAPHERNALIA in English

transcription, транскрипция: [ ˌper-ə-fə(r)-ˈnāl-yə, ˌpa-rə- ]

noun plural but singular or plural in construction

Etymology: Medieval Latin, ultimately from Greek parapherna bride's property beyond her dowry, from para- + phernē dowry, from pherein to bear — more at bear

Date: 1651

1. : the separate real or personal property of a married woman that she can dispose of by will and sometimes according to common law during her life

2. : personal belongings

3.

a. : articles of equipment : furnishings

b. : accessory items : appurtenances
